The Organization
The Florida Department of Highway Safety and Motor Vehicles (FLHSMV) provides highway safety and security through excellence in service, education, and enforcement. With a workforce of approximately 4,500 employees throughout the state, the Department is leading the way to A Safer Florida through the efficient and professional execution of its core mission: the issuance of driver licenses, vehicle tags and titles, and operation of the Florida Highway Patrol.

Duties and Responsibilities
This position provides operational and clerical support in the Bureau of Record’s High-Speed Scanning and Image Review Unit. This position is responsible for ensuring title reports received from the 67 Florida counties and DMV are properly opened, boxed, labeled, prepped, and scanned using imaging technology and packaged for destruction. This position is responsible for inputting, correcting, researching, reviewing, and putting information in numerical order for the motor vehicle title imaging operation; converting imaged documents to electronic format through scanning technology, research, and locating missing imaged transactions; and monitoring all imaging services to ensure proper operation. This position is also responsible for researching and responding to title document requests using both manual and automated methods, converting daily activity logs into Excel spreadsheets for supervisor review.
